Advertising salesman salary in Singapore
The median gross monthly wage for the advertising salesman occupation in Singapore is S$5,500. Half of the people in this occupation earn between S$4,651 and S$6,120 a month.
25th percentile
S$4,651
Median
S$5,500
Top quartile (75th)
S$6,120
- The median is about 18% above the 25th percentile.
- Top-quartile earners make about 11% more than the median.
- Median basic wage is S$5,500; gross wage also counts additional pay on top of basic, as defined in the survey.
